Formal Operational
A stage of cognitive development, as per Piaget, where an individual gains the ability to think abstractly and logically.
Social Norms
Accepted behaviors and beliefs within a society or group, guiding members on what is considered appropriate or inappropriate conduct.
Volume Constancy
The perceptual phenomenon where the perceived volume of an object remains constant despite changes in distance or the angle of viewing.
Concrete Operational
A stage in Piaget's theory of cognitive development, where children aged 7 to 11 years can think logically about concrete events.
